    SuSE 8.2 and Slimp3?

    Any suggestions on how best to get the Slimp3 server software
    working under SuSE 8.2?

    The noarch rpm is RedHat specific and SuSE's init scripts are different.

    SuSE 8.2 and Slimp3?

    The simplest thing to do would be to download the tar.gz perl scripts
    and start the server manually (then add it to your startup scripts.)

    Anybody out there with SuSE experience who could help us update the RPM
    to work on both platforms or create a SuSE friendly RPM?
